The Most Striking Contrasts

  • The Human Scale: The entire population of Guadeloupe would be a small town in India. India grapples with the logistics of megacities like Mumbai and Delhi, while Guadeloupe's life is centered around smaller towns and coastal villages.
  • Cultural Flavor: India is a mosaic of countless distinct cultures. Guadeloupe’s culture is a rich Creole blend—a fusion of French, African, and East Indian influences, visible in its music (Gwo Ka), its language, and its phenomenal cuisine.
  • Economic Pulse: India's economy is a diversified giant, a leader in software, pharmaceuticals, and manufacturing. Guadeloupe's economy is intimately tied to France, heavily reliant on tourism, agriculture (bananas and sugarcane), and public-sector employment.
  • The Natural World: India’s landscapes are epic in scope, from the world's highest peaks to vast deserts. Guadeloupe’s natural beauty is more concentrated: lush rainforests, a "living" volcano (La Soufrière), stunning waterfalls, and world-class beaches, all packed into its two "wings."

The Quality vs. Quantity Paradox

As a department of France, Guadeloupe offers a quality of life and infrastructure (healthcare, roads, education) that is among the highest in the Caribbean. It’s a bubble of European standards in a tropical setting, offering safety and stability.

India offers a mind-boggling quantity of everything else. A quantity of career paths, spiritual journeys, historical sites, and human stories. It is a land of profound contrasts, where deep poverty and incredible wealth coexist, creating a dynamic tension that fuels creativity and ambition.

The Tourist Experience

Touring India is a grand expedition. It’s a multi-week, multi-city journey that can take you from the palaces of Rajasthan to the houseboats of Kerala. Each state is like a new country.

A trip to Guadeloupe is an immersive tropical escape. It’s about hiking in the national park, diving at the Cousteau Reserve, relaxing on beaches like Plage de la Caravelle, and savoring Creole delicacies. It’s a vacation designed for rejuvenation.

💡 Surprising Fact

Interestingly, both places have a shared history of Indian migration. After the abolition of slavery in Guadeloupe in 1848, indentured laborers were brought from Southern India. Today, the Indo-Guadeloupean community is a visible and integral part of the island's Creole culture, especially in its cuisine with dishes like Colombo, a type of curry.
